10 Cuticle Care Routine Ideas

Cuticle care is the secret behind clean, polished, and salon-like nails. Neglecting your cuticles can lead to dryness, hangnails, and weak nail growth—while a simple routine can keep your hands looking soft and beautiful every day.

Here are 10 cuticle care routine ideas to help you maintain healthy, hydrated, and aesthetic nails at home.


1. Warm Water Soak (Softening Step)

Why it works:
Softens cuticles, making them easier to manage.

How to do it:

  • Soak hands in warm water for 5–10 minutes
  • Add a few drops of mild soap or oil

Pro Tip: Do this before any manicure routine.


2. Gentle Cuticle Push-Back (Clean Look)

Why it works:
Keeps nails looking neat and well-groomed.

How to do it:

  • Use a wooden cuticle stick
  • Gently push cuticles back after soaking

Pro Tip: Never force or push too hard.


3. Daily Cuticle Oil Application (Deep Hydration)

Why it works:
Prevents dryness and promotes nail growth.

How to do it:

  • Apply a drop of cuticle oil to each nail
  • Massage gently

Pro Tip: Use oils with vitamin E or jojoba for best results.


4. Cuticle Cream Routine (Extra Moisture)

Why it works:
Locks in hydration and keeps skin soft.

How to do it:

  • Apply cuticle cream after washing hands
  • Massage into nail area

Pro Tip: Perfect for dry or damaged cuticles.


5. Weekly Cuticle Exfoliation (Smooth Finish)

Why it works:
Removes dead skin around nails.

How to do it:

  • Use a gentle scrub
  • Massage around cuticles
  • Rinse and moisturize

Pro Tip: Don’t over-exfoliate—once a week is enough.


6. Avoid Cutting Cuticles (Healthy Growth)

Why it works:
Cutting can cause damage and infections.

How to do it:

  • Only trim hangnails if necessary
  • Focus on pushing back instead

Pro Tip: Healthy cuticles protect your nails.


7. Hydrating Hand Mask (Spa Treatment)

Why it works:
Deeply nourishes hands and cuticles.

How to do it:

  • Apply thick hand cream or mask
  • Leave for 15–20 minutes
  • Rinse or massage in

Pro Tip: Do this once a week for best results.


8. Overnight Oil Treatment (Repair While You Sleep)

Why it works:
Allows deep absorption and repair.

How to do it:

  • Apply oil generously
  • Wear cotton gloves overnight

Pro Tip: Wake up with softer, smoother cuticles.


9. Stay Hydrated (Internal Care)

Why it works:
Healthy skin starts from within.

How to do it:

  • Drink enough water daily
  • Maintain a balanced diet

Pro Tip: Include foods rich in biotin and vitamins.


10. Minimal Polish Breaks (Recovery Time)

Why it works:
Gives your nails and cuticles time to breathe.

How to do it:

  • Go polish-free for a few days
  • Focus on oils and creams

Pro Tip: Use this time to repair and strengthen nails.
